What IS a Chine?

A Chine is a steep-sided river valley through soft eroding cliffs of Sandstone or clay. The Isle of Wight is home to at least 20 different chines including perhaps the most famous at Shanklin. Most, however, are in the AONB 'West Wight' area.

Fascinating folklore is attached to chines which have been linked to smuggling and shipwrecking.
